  • Ending the year with another clean energy investment
  • Google Blog, Axel Martinez, Assistant Treasurer, Google Treasury
  • We’ve made a new $94 million investment in a portfolio of four solar photovoltaic (PV) projects being built by Recurrent Energy near Sacramento, California. This brings our portfolio of clean energy investments to more than $915 million. We’ve already committed to providing funding this year to help more than 10,000 homeowners install ... more ›

  • DOE Highlights Report on Successful Strategies for Renewable Energy Grid Integration
  • US Department of Energy, Energy Efficiency & Renewable Energy
  • The U.S. Department of Energy (DOE) today announced the release of a DOE-funded report to help better integrate wind energy into the electrical grid.   • Governor’s Climate Conference: Renewed Pledges But No New Initiatives
  • KQED, Sarah Terry-Cobo
  • The one-day conference reinforced the need to prepare for coming climate impacts Governor Jerry Brown says he wants to “intensify California’s leadership” on the climate front, but his climate conference at the California Academy of Sciences on Thursday offered no new initiatives toward that end.
